Bug ID: 452889 Summary: Juk doesn't recognize m3u files as supported Product: juk Version: 21.12.3 Platform: Other OS: Other Status: REPORTED Severity: normal Priority: NOR Component: general Assignee: whee...@kde.org Reporter: loca...@tutanota.com CC: mp...@kde.org Target Milestone: --- SUMMARY When doing Ctrl+O and then going to the directory that contains several "m3u" files, juk selection window doesn't show the m3u files at all and the (only) way to see them is to clear the "All supported files" in the window, then they are show correctly. STEPS TO REPRODUCE 1. Open the Juk window that shows directories and play lists to be played 2. Press Ctrl+O to add new play lists, the popup selection window opens 3. Go to the directory where several play lists are stored 4. The popup selection doesn't show any play lists until "All supported files" is cleared, then the m3u files can be seen and selected. EXPECTED RESULT Juk should tret m3u files as supported and shown them instead of hiding as described above.
